The division is authorized to provide technical forestry information, advice, and related assistance to landowners, managers, forest operators, wood processors, agencies, organizations, and individuals. Such assistance and services may include:

(1) Inspection and examination of forest lands and forest products processing operations;

(2) Management planning and advice and recommendations concerning reforestation, silvicultural practices, timber sale preparation, and other activities that improve the forest resource;

(3) Advice and consultation regarding: Harvesting, processing, and marketing of wood and wood products; and

(4) Management of trees and forests within urban areas;

(5) Protection of forest soil and the quality and quantity of water;

(6) Protection of the forest resource from insects, disease, and other pests;

(7) Enhancement of wildlife habitat and forest recreation opportunities;

(8) Authority to provide forestry vendor services at approximate cost;

(9) Preparation and distribution of educational materials; and

(10) Management of trees in urban areas.
